 Diabolic Revelation
Product information:

Name: Diabolic Revelation
Rarity: Rare
Set: Magic 2013 [M13]
Attack: 0
Defense: 0
Type: Sorcery
Rules: Search your library for up to X cards and put those cards into your hand. Then shuffle your library.
Price: 0.02

